Medical Dictionary – The definition of ANCA
ANCA is an abbreviation for anti neutrophil cytoplasmic antibodies. ANCA is a form of autoantibodies associated with vasculitis syndrome such as microscopic polyangiitis, granulomatosis with polyangiitis as well as Churg Strauss Syndrome.
